About Dystonia
Dystonia is a movement disorder characterized by sustained or intermittent muscle contractions that cause abnormal and often repetitive movements or postures. The pathophysiology of this condition involves multiple factors. Research suggests that damage to various brain regions, such as the basal ganglia, thalamus, brainstem, parietal lobe, and cerebellum, can contribute to dystonia. Additionally, subtle abnormalities in inhibition and sensory-motor integration may play a role in the development of dystonia. These abnormalities can result in an excess of movement seen in dystonia.

Dystonia is a movement disorder characterized by sustained or intermittent muscle contractions that cause abnormal and often repetitive movements or postures.
The most common early symptoms of dystonia can vary depending on the type, but some examples include:
- Foot cramps
- Dragging of the leg
- Worsening handwriting after writing a few lines
- Twisting or shaking movements
- Uncontrollable blinking
- Difficulty speaking.
As dystonia progresses or becomes more severe, additional symptoms may occur. These can include:
- Involuntary pulling of the neck
- Repetitive movements
- Pain
Symptoms may worsen with fatigue, stress, or prolonged activity and improve with relaxation and rest. It's important to note that the length of time movements last can vary, ranging from seconds or minutes to weeks or months. It's also possible for symptoms to start in one area and spread to other parts of the body over time.

The goals of treatment for dystonia are to manage symptoms, improve function, and enhance quality of life. Here are the recommended treatments and how they work to achieve these goals:
Medication Types:
- Oral medications: These medications, such as muscle relaxants or anticholinergics, aim to reduce muscle contractions and spasms associated with dystonia. They work by affecting the signals between the nerves and muscles.
Therapies:
- Physical therapy: This involves stretching and strengthening exercises to improve muscle control, flexibility, and range of motion.
- Speech therapy: It focuses on improving speech and voice control for individuals with dystonia affecting the vocal cords.
- Occupational therapy: It helps individuals learn new ways of performing daily activities affected by dystonia.
Therapeutic procedures:
- Botulinum toxin injections: This treatment involves injecting small amounts of botulinum toxin into specific muscles to temporarily block nerve signals and reduce muscle contractions.
- Deep brain stimulation: It involves implanting electrodes in specific areas of the brain to modulate abnormal nerve signals associated with dystonia.
Health Behavior Changes:
- Stress management techniques: Stress can worsen dystonic symptoms, so learning stress-reduction techniques can be beneficial.
- Regular exercise: Engaging in regular physical activity can help improve overall muscle tone and reduce symptoms.
Other treatments:
- Biofeedback: This technique uses electronic devices to provide feedback on muscle activity, helping individuals learn how to control their muscle movements.
